What is Trustpilot?

Trustpilot is a review community that empowers consumers to share their feedback about a wide array of businesses, from small local shops to large multinational corporations. Founded in 2007, the platform has expanded globally, garnering millions of reviews across different sectors.

How Trustpilot Works

Setting up a business profile on Trustpilot is straightforward. Once registered, businesses can claim their profile and start soliciting reviews from customers. It’s essential for businesses to encourage reviews ethically, ensuring that they are genuinely obtaining customer feedback rather than resorting to unethical practices.

Trustpilot utilizes a sophisticated algorithm to filter and verify reviews, which helps maintain the integrity of the feedback that is provided. This verification system also serves to eliminate fake reviews, protecting businesses from unjust attacks and providing potential customers with reliable information.

Leveraging Trustpilot for Growth

For businesses looking to leverage Trustpilot for growth, there are several strategies to consider:

  1. Encourage Customer Feedback: After a transaction, businesses should reach out to customers and encourage them to leave a review on Trustpilot. This can be done through email follow-ups or at the point of sale.
  2. Respond to Reviews: Engage with reviewers by responding to their feedback. Thank customers for positive reviews and offer solutions for negative feedback. This engagement shows potential customers that the business values its customers’ opinions.
  3. Showcase Reviews: Integrate your Trustpilot reviews into your website and marketing materials. Displaying positive reviews can enhance credibility and attract new customers.
  4. Monitor Trends: Keep an eye on the feedback for trends. Understanding what aspects of the business are praised or criticized can help pinpoint areas for improvement.
